When a customer enters a pharmacy, the probability that he or she will have 0,1,2, or 3 prescriptions filled are 0.60, 0.25, 0.10 and 0.05, respectively. For a sample of six people who enter the pharmacy, find the probability that two will have no prescriptions, two will have 1 prescription, one will have 2 prescriptions, and one will have 3 prescriptions.
